Muroka means it skipped the charcoal filtering that strips color and character. Nama means it was never pasteurized. Genshu means no water was added after pressing. Nothing was taken out and nothing was let in.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p dir=\"ltr\"\u003eThe rice is Omachi grown in Bizen, the ground it has come from for over a century, and it is the variety brewers reach for when they want concentrated umami and depth rather than polish.
